Finnish Authorities Detain Oil Tanker Suspected in Baltic Sea Cable Damage
Finnish authorities detained the oil tanker "Eagle S", suspected of damaging the EstLink2 power cable connecting Finland and Estonia on Christmas Day, causing a disruption to electricity transmission; the ship is linked to Russia's shadow fleet.

Finnish Authorities Investigate Suspected Sabotage of Baltic Sea Cable
Finnish authorities arrested the Eagle S, a Russian-linked tanker suspected of damaging the EstLink 2 submarine electricity cable connecting Finland and Estonia on December 25th, leading to an aggravated sabotage investigation and raising concerns about hybrid warfare in the Baltic Sea.

Betis Wins, Faces Tough Conference League Road
Real Betis beat Helsinki 1-0 in their final Conference League group game on Thursday, securing a playoff spot against Gent or Copenhagen in February before a potential Round of 16 clash with Chelsea or Vitoria de Guimaraes; however, their 15th-place group finish reflects inconsistent play.

OECD Study Reveals Wide Disparities in Adult Skills Across Europe
An OECD study of 160,000 adults in 31 countries reveals Finland, Sweden, Norway, and the Netherlands lead in literacy, numeracy, and problem-solving, while Portugal, Poland, Italy, and Lithuania lag; higher numeracy correlates with better employment, income, health, and life satisfaction.

Estlink 2 Cable Damaged: Months-Long Disruption Expected
The Estlink 2 underwater electricity cable connecting Estonia and Finland was damaged on December 25th, 2023, causing a disruption expected to last several months; investigations are underway, considering potential external interference.

NATO's Lapland Exercise: A Show of Force Amidst Tourism and Heightened Tensions
In Lapland, Finland, NATO held its largest-ever artillery exercise this year, contrasting with the usual influx of tourists visiting Santa Claus; this comes after Finland joined NATO in 2023 due to Russia's invasion of Ukraine and amid increased hybrid warfare attacks from Russia and China.

Finland's National Defense Surge Following Ukraine Invasion
Following Russia's invasion of Ukraine, Finland has seen a surge in its citizens' participation in weapons training and national defense, with shooting range memberships more than doubling and the National Defense Training Association reporting 120,000 training days this year.
